polyurethane ceiling medallion
A polyurethane ceiling medallion is a decorative polyurethane element, usually round and ornamented, mounted at the centre of a ceiling. It is used to create a focal point on the ceiling around a chandelier or lighting fixture. Polyurethane is lightweight and applied directly to the ceiling with mounting adhesive; it resists moisture and impact, does not crack or swell and can be painted. It is far lighter and more break-resistant than a plaster medallion and can be mounted by one person. Because the ornamental details are mould-produced, they repeat identically on every piece.
